Función LsaSetForestTrustInformation (ntsecapi.h)

La función LsaSetForestTrustInformation establece la información de confianza del bosque para un objeto TrustedDomain de autoridad de seguridad local especificado.

Sintaxis

NTSTATUS LsaSetForestTrustInformation(
  [in]  LSA_HANDLE                              PolicyHandle,
  [in]  PLSA_UNICODE_STRING                     TrustedDomainName,
  [in]  PLSA_FOREST_TRUST_INFORMATION           ForestTrustInfo,
  [in]  BOOLEAN                                 CheckOnly,
  [out] PLSA_FOREST_TRUST_COLLISION_INFORMATION *CollisionInfo
);

Parámetros

[in] PolicyHandle

Identificador del objeto Policy del sistema.

[in] TrustedDomainName

Puntero a una estructura de LSA_UNICODE_STRING que contiene el nombre del objeto TrustedDomain en el que se va a establecer la información de confianza del bosque especificada por el parámetro ForestTrustInfo .

[in] ForestTrustInfo

Puntero a una estructura de LSA_FOREST_TRUST_INFORMATION que contiene la información de confianza del bosque que se va a establecer en el objeto TrustedDomain especificado por el parámetro TrustedDomainName .

[in] CheckOnly

Valor booleano que especifica si se conservan los cambios en el objeto TrustedDomain . Si este valor es TRUE, esta función comprobará las colisiones con los parámetros especificados, pero no establecerá la información de confianza del bosque especificada por el parámetro ForestTrustInfo en el objeto TrustedDomain especificado por el parámetro TrustedDomainName . Si este valor es FALSE, la información de confianza del bosque se establecerá en el objeto TrustedDomain .

[out] CollisionInfo

Puntero a un puntero a una estructura de LSA_FOREST_TRUST_COLLISION_INFORMATION que devuelve información sobre las colisiones que se produjeron.

Valor devuelto

Si la función se ejecuta correctamente, el valor devuelto es STATUS_SUCCESS.

Si se produce un error en la función, el valor devuelto es un código NTSTATUS, que puede ser uno de los siguientes valores o uno de los valores devueltos de la función de directiva LSA.

Código o valor devuelto Descripción
STATUS_INVALID_DOMAIN_STATE
La operación solo es legal en los controladores de dominio del dominio raíz.
STATUS_INVALID_DOMAIN_ROLE
La operación solo es legal en el controlador de dominio principal.

Requisitos

Requisito Value
Cliente mínimo compatible No se admite ninguno
Servidor mínimo compatible Windows Server 2003 [solo aplicaciones de escritorio]
Plataforma de destino Windows
Encabezado ntsecapi.h
Library Advapi32.lib
Archivo DLL Advapi32.dll